Output 516556067da382661df5d7ea751c6f452bfce577adfc3e9fd52f8a8240b1372a:0

value
1646677
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 863420565155ec3f18b33372175badb72cc18de8 OP_EQUALVERIFY OP_CHECKSIG
address
1DEbzWJmnLSfE8gPXoyWwjdqehWrBtcPxh
transaction
516556067da382661df5d7ea751c6f452bfce577adfc3e9fd52f8a8240b1372a
spent
true